Subject: [PATCH nf-next 2/4] net: netfilter: Add encap_proto to flow_offload_tunnel
Date: Tue, 05 May 2026 16:49:24 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20260505-b4-flowtable-sw-accel-ip6ip-v1-2-9ac39ccc9ea9@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260505-b4-flowtable-sw-accel-ip6ip-v1-0-9ac39ccc9ea9@kernel.org>
Add encap_proto (AF_INET or AF_INET6) to struct flow_offload_tunnel
to allow its use as part of the hash table key during flowtable entry
lookup.
This is a preliminary change to support IPv4 over IPv6 tunneling via
the flowtable infrastructure for software acceleration.
Signed-off-by: Lorenzo Bianconi <lorenzo@kernel.org>
---
include/linux/netdevice.h | 1 +
include/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table.h | 1 +
net/ipv4/ipip.c | 1 +
net/ipv6/ip6_tunnel.c | 1 +
net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_ip.c | 2 ++
net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_path.c | 2 ++
6 files changed, 8 insertions(+)
diff --git a/include/linux/netdevice.h b/include/linux/netdevice.h
index 85bd9d46b5a0..02f593397fad 100644
--- a/include/linux/netdevice.h
+++ b/include/linux/netdevice.h
@@ -902,6 +902,7 @@ struct net_device_path {
};
u8 l3_proto;
+ u8 encap_proto;
} tun;
struct {
enum {
diff --git a/include/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table.h b/include/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table.h
index b09c11c048d5..96e8ecf0f530 100644
--- a/include/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table.h
+++ b/include/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table.h
@@ -118,6 +118,7 @@ struct flow_offload_tunnel {
};
u8 l3_proto;
+ u8 encap_proto;
};
struct flow_offload_tuple {
diff --git a/net/ipv4/ipip.c b/net/ipv4/ipip.c
index ff95b1b9908e..5425af051d5a 100644
--- a/net/ipv4/ipip.c
+++ b/net/ipv4/ipip.c
@@ -369,6 +369,7 @@ static int ipip_fill_forward_path(struct net_device_path_ctx *ctx,
path->tun.src_v4.s_addr = tiph->saddr;
path->tun.dst_v4.s_addr = tiph->daddr;
path->tun.l3_proto = IPPROTO_IPIP;
+ path->tun.encap_proto = AF_INET;
path->dev = ctx->dev;
ctx->dev = rt->dst.dev;
diff --git a/net/ipv6/ip6_tunnel.c b/net/ipv6/ip6_tunnel.c
index 3d64e672eeee..c99ed41bfc99 100644
--- a/net/ipv6/ip6_tunnel.c
+++ b/net/ipv6/ip6_tunnel.c
@@ -1851,6 +1851,7 @@ static int ip6_tnl_fill_forward_path(struct net_device_path_ctx *ctx,
path->type = DEV_PATH_TUN;
path->tun.src_v6 = t->parms.laddr;
path->tun.dst_v6 = t->parms.raddr;
+ path->tun.encap_proto = AF_INET6;
if (ctx->ether_type == cpu_to_be16(ETH_P_IP))
path->tun.l3_proto = IPPROTO_IPIP;
else
diff --git a/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_ip.c b/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_ip.c
index fd56d663cb5b..9efd76b57847 100644
--- a/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_ip.c
+++ b/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_ip.c
@@ -198,6 +198,7 @@ static void nf_flow_tuple_encap(struct nf_flowtable_ctx *ctx,
tuple->tun.dst_v4.s_addr = iph->daddr;
tuple->tun.src_v4.s_addr = iph->saddr;
tuple->tun.l3_proto = IPPROTO_IPIP;
+ tuple->tun.encap_proto = AF_INET;
}
break;
case htons(ETH_P_IPV6):
@@ -206,6 +207,7 @@ static void nf_flow_tuple_encap(struct nf_flowtable_ctx *ctx,
tuple->tun.dst_v6 = ip6h->daddr;
tuple->tun.src_v6 = ip6h->saddr;
tuple->tun.l3_proto = IPPROTO_IPV6;
+ tuple->tun.encap_proto = AF_INET6;
}
break;
default:
diff --git a/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_path.c b/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_path.c
index df4e180ed3c2..5a5774d9b6f5 100644
--- a/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_path.c
+++ b/net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_path.c
@@ -127,6 +127,7 @@ static void nft_dev_path_info(const struct net_device_path_stack *stack,
info->tun.src_v6 = path->tun.src_v6;
info->tun.dst_v6 = path->tun.dst_v6;
info->tun.l3_proto = path->tun.l3_proto;
+ info->tun.encap_proto = path->tun.encap_proto;
info->num_tuns++;
} else {
if (info->num_encaps >= NF_FLOW_TABLE_ENCAP_MAX) {
@@ -270,6 +271,7 @@ static void nft_dev_forward_path(const struct nft_pktinfo *pkt,
route->tuple[!dir].in.tun.src_v6 = info.tun.dst_v6;
route->tuple[!dir].in.tun.dst_v6 = info.tun.src_v6;
route->tuple[!dir].in.tun.l3_proto = info.tun.l3_proto;
+ route->tuple[!dir].in.tun.encap_proto = info.tun.encap_proto;
route->tuple[!dir].in.num_tuns = info.num_tuns;
}
